How to clean and dry battery loading bucket for new energy batteries?

The core principle of the large square bucket cleaning machine is to use high-pressure water cleaning medium to drive the spray head to cooperate with mechanical scrubbing or flipping, achieving 360° non-stop dynamic flushing and stripping of the inner wall of the bucket.

The applicable scenarios include the following fields: Food/medicine turnover buckets: Focus on hygiene standards, mostly using hot water + food-grade cleaning agent, with a material of 316L stainless steel, emphasizing no lubrication design. Chemical/oil buckets: Focus on strong decontamination, often combined with solvent rinsing, steel wire brush polishing and high-pressure stripping of rust/polymer residues. Sanitation large buckets: Focus on efficiency and corrosion resistance, mostly semi-automatic lifting type or tunnel type, emphasizing the combination of external flushing and internal spraying. The equipment shown in the picture is a battery loading bucket cleaning and drying machine for new energy batteries.

The core workflow is divided into the following steps:

Loading and Fixing: The bucket body is placed into the workstation via a conveyor belt or manually, and is automatically positioned and locked by mechanical fixtures. Some equipment also has an automatic detection function.

Pre-rinsing: High-pressure water is used to initially remove loose adhering substances and most of the remaining liquid.

Main Cleaning (Core):

Dynamic Spraying: The cleaning head is driven by hydraulic or water turbine, simultaneously achieving 360° horizontal rotation and vertical oscillation/rotation, forming a three-dimensional coverage trajectory.

Physical Friction: Combined with internal steel wire brushes, brushes, or the barrel body's own rotation, mechanical removal is carried out for stubborn stains (oil, crystallization, gel).

Medium Action: High-temperature hot water or chemical cleaning agents (alkali solution/solvent) enhance emulsification and dissolution effects.

Rinsing: Clean high-pressure water is used to remove residual cleaning agents and suspended impurities.

Drying and Unloading: The hot air circulation system quickly dries the inner and outer walls of the barrel to prevent secondary contamination. After completion, it is automatically transported to the discharging area.‌‌
